can you tell me a little about how your guitar is set up as far as pickups and things like that i have a tele had extra pickup installed now all are texas specials i have a toggle switch to activate middle pickup i notice you have 3 knobs what do they do
outlawwayband 5 years ago
the switch is a standard three-way tele switch, but the middle knob is an independent volume for the middle pickup. It rolls in the middle pickup regardless of what switch position is on. the idea is to roll in the middle pickup to around 75-85% while using the bridge pickup. this kind of softens the bridge pickup and adds a little of the second position "quack".
